What Benefits Does This Scholarship Offer?

Aalto University provides an internationally recognized education with access to top-tier faculties, industry connections, and research-driven learning. For international applicants, especially non-EU/EEA students, Aalto also offers Excellence Scholarships, making world-class education more accessible.

Key benefits include:

  • Aalto University Excellence Scholarship:
    A highly competitive tuition fee waiver offered to top-performing, fee-paying applicants.

  • Wide range of study options:
    Choose from master’s programmes in Art & Design, Business & Economics, and Technology & Engineering.

  • Global career pathways:
    Aalto is known for innovation, industry partnerships, and strong employability outcomes.

  • Flexible application choice:
    Apply to up to two study options with one application form.


Are You Eligibility

Aalto University sets clear eligibility criteria to ensure applicants meet the academic and documentation standards required for master’s-level education.

To be eligible, applicants must:

  • Hold a bachelor’s degree equivalent to 180 ECTS credits or at least three years of full-time study.
  • Ensure the degree grants master’s level eligibility in the awarding country.
  • Have completed the degree at a recognized and accredited higher education institution.
  • Provide accepted proof of language proficiency in the programme’s language of instruction.
  • Submit all required application documents by the deadline.
  • Note: A previous master’s degree cannot be used to apply (except for long-cycle degrees like Medicine or older Finnish degrees).
  • For Art & Design, applicants without a bachelor’s degree may apply through “Other eligibility for higher education” based on work experience and skills.
  • Applicants may include one additional higher education degree if they want it considered in evaluation.
  • Incomplete applications or missing documents are automatically rejected.
  • Non-EU/EEA applicants may need to pay an application fee and tuition fee, unless exempt.

Step-by-Step Guide to Apply

The application process is fully online and streamlined through Finland’s national Studyinfo system.

  • Fill out the online application form on Studyinfo.fi between
    1 December 2025 to 2 January 2026 (3pm UTC+2).
    Submit only one application form even if choosing two study options.

  • Upload all required documents — including degree certificates, transcripts, translations, language test scores, GMAT/GRE (if needed), portfolio (for art/design), and ID.
    The document upload deadline is 9 January 2026 (3pm UTC+2) — no exceptions.

Aalto will evaluate eligible applications between January and March 2026, followed by result announcements in April.


Application Deadline

The application period for Aalto University’s two-year master’s programmes beginning in autumn 2026 runs from 1 December 2025 to 2 January 2026 (3pm UTC+2). All required application documents must be uploaded by 9 January 2026 (3pm UTC+2).

Admissions results will be announced on 8 April 2026, and admitted students must accept their study place by 29 April 2026 (3pm UTC+3). Additional document verification deadlines follow through May and August 2026, with studies beginning in August–September 2026.
